    Purification

    This antibody is purified through a protein A column, followed by peptide affinity purification.

    Immunogen

    This CD84 antibody is generated from rabbits immunized with a KLH conjugated synthetic peptide between 232-260 amino acids from the C-terminal region of human CD84.

    Storage Comment

    Store at 4°C for three months and -20°C, stable for up to one year. As with all antibodies care should be taken to avoid repeated freeze thaw cycles. Antibodies should not be exposed to prolonged high temperatures.

    Background

    Members of the CD2 (see MIM 186990) subgroup of the Ig superfamily, such as CD84, have similar patterns of conserved disulfide bonds and function in adhesion interactions between T lymphocytes and accessory cells.
